BAPTIST MEETING.

NEW MINISTER WELCOMED,

The Rev. R. L. Fursdon, the newlyappointed minister of the Shackleton Road Church, was officially welcomed by the president at a meeting of the Auckland auxiliary of the Baptist Union of New Zealand in the Tabernacle this week. The Rev. Evan Simpson, who reported on the progress of the church's work in Tauranga, was also welcomed. The Rev. Joseph W. Kemp was reappointed to represent the auxiliary on the Broadcasting Company. Besides reports from sundry other churches, it was arranged to hold the auxiliary conference meetings at the North Memorial Church, Remuera.
